Inverter generators only offer as much power as needed as opposed to managing at utmost constantly, building them extra economical than traditional generators. They’re also quieter.

Generators are bought by power output, as calculated in watts. The amount of power they produce decides the number of electronics and appliances you are able to operate simultaneously; figure on about five,000 watts for an average home.

Whole house generators both use liquid propane from a tank or natural gasoline from a utility line (or custom made tank). Propane is more cost-effective and fewer contaminating, but applying natural fuel means you gained’t really need to refill a tank (Despite the fact that this isn’t an alternative for those who’re looking to go off the grid).

A whole house generator is the most powerful kind of home generator obtainable. It’s wired to the electrical panel and activates automatically any time you reduce power, so your entire home stays online For those who have the best size.
